We hypothesized that the addition of a novel technique for posterior knee block, known as the infiltration between the popliteal …Four codes in the CPT code set describe transversus abdominis plane (TAP block): 64486- 64489. Codes 64486 and 64487 are used to report a unilateral TAP block. Codes 64488 and 64489 are reported for the administration of a bilateral TAP block. In 2001, the AMA published an article about unlisted procedures, they state that a code "close" to the service provided is not reported when it is identified that the service falls under an unlisted procedure code. It is published and known since 2007 that ganglion impar block is 64999 Unlisted procedure, Nervous System.

Purpose of Review Patients often experience a significant degree of knee pain following total knee replacement (TKR). To alleviate this pain, nerve blocks may be …The iPACK block is a motor-sparing analgesic intervention that blocks the articular branches of the tibial, common pero - neal and obturator nerves in the popliteal region. Indications (Patient Selection) The iPACK block is indicated for patients undergoing total knee arthroplasty (TKA). Functional Anaomt y.
